Ablative
[NOMBRE]
1

ablativo

(grammar) a specific form of a pronoun, adjective, or noun that is used to show by what means or by whom an action is done or to indicate the source of the action, found in some languages such as Latin or Sanskrit
sinónimos : ablative case

ablative
[ADJETIVO]
1

ablativo

(grammar) referring to or having the form of a pronoun, adjective, or noun that is used to show by what means or by whom an action is done or to indicate the source of the action, found in some languages such as Latin or Sanskrit
